Advanced Practitioner (NP/PA) - OBGYN

Willis Knighton Health is seeking a full-time Advanced Practitioner (NP/PA) to join the system with a busy OBGYN outpatient practice in Ruston, LA.

The Advanced Practice Provider (APP), Physician Assistant (PA) or Advanced Practice Registered Nurse (APRN), or Nurse Practitioner (NP), work in collaboration with the physician primarily in the outpatient setting, caring for acute, chronically ill or injured patients. Responsibilities will vary depending on specialty.

Responsibilities and duties:

  • Works under direction and in consultation/collaboration with a physician and may perform services authorized by the supervising/collaborating physician that are part of the physician's normal course of practice and expertise.
  • Promotes quality outcomes and initiatives.
  • Must have a Supervision Agreement (SA) or Collaborative Practice Arrangement (CPA) with a physician in like practice.
  • Practices within applicable state laws, appropriate boards, and in accordance with his/her/their SA/CPA and delineation of privileges.

Minimum qualifications:

  • AANP — American Association of Nurse Practitioners Certification Board
  • APRN - Advanced Practice Registered Nurse License — State of Louisiana Board of Nursing
  • NCCPA - National Commission on Certification of Physician Assistants — American Association of Physician Assistants
  • PA - Physician Assistant - National Commission on the Certification of Physician Assistants.

Additional job description:

  • This position is 100% outpatient clinic-based.
